Changes to an unbuffered channel, since we just close it.
This commit is contained in:
parent
1c6414e806
commit
8df55b6964
|
@ -215,7 +215,7 @@ func (p *ConnPool) acquire(dc string, addr net.Addr, version int) (*Conn, error)
|
||||||
var wait chan struct{}
|
var wait chan struct{}
|
||||||
var ok bool
|
var ok bool
|
||||||
if wait, ok = p.limiter[addr.String()]; !ok {
|
if wait, ok = p.limiter[addr.String()]; !ok {
|
||||||
wait = make(chan struct{}, 1)
|
wait = make(chan struct{})
|
||||||
p.limiter[addr.String()] = wait
|
p.limiter[addr.String()] = wait
|
||||||
}
|
}
|
||||||
isLeadThread := !ok
|
isLeadThread := !ok
|
||||||
|
|
Loading…
Reference in New Issue